Shaped by Sea and Settler

On peaceful Gozo, red-domed churches pop up behind cactus hedges and rolling countryside gives way to impressive coastlines. The 2nd largest Maltese island is a short ferry ride from Malta, and between them is little Comino, whose beautiful Blue Lagoon is popular for swimming.

The ferry docks in the small Mgarr port, overlooking brightly painted Maltese fishing boats. Xewkija is the largest town and has the largest church, but Victoria (or Rabat) is the capital. Its walled citadel offers fabulous views across the island towards distant Malta.

Set around a sheltered bay, Marsalforn has the most Gozo hotels, while Xlendi on the opposite side of the island is in a cleft between 2 cliffs which offers beautiful views of the setting sun. At neighbouring Sannat, cliffs plunge spectacularly into the sea, but the most impressive rock formation is the Azure Window on the coast below Gharb and San Lawrenz, home to one of the 5-star hotels in Gozo.

The island also has a rich history - the Ggantija Temples in Xaghra are remains of its Neolithic period. A village dating to Arabic times is Ghasri, the island’s smallest and one of the closest to the popular Gozo diving spot – Wied il-Ghasri.

This Gozo village/town is easily reached by bus from the...

This Gozo village/town is easily reached by bus from the ferry or from Victoria. Unlike other parts of Gozo and Malta, it does not suffer from over-tourism or large, high-rise developments. The central square is dominated by the large church at one end. There are about a dozen restaurants in this central area. We lived the wide choice of eating places and "watering holes". This is no party venue for the young, but a more sedate venue for the descerning visitor. It can get quite busy in the evenings as there is a road and bus route through the piazza. We did a number of walks from the village and also visited the old windmill, the toy museum, the Neolithic park and Mixta cave overlooking Ramla beach. On one day of our week-long stay we walked a 7 mile section of the coastal path from Ramla to the Masalforn salt pans. This could challenge hikers who are not fit due to the steepness of the path - inadvisable in wet weather as the path has muddy sections. Like most places in Malta and Gozo, there is a lot of discarded rubbish and lots of dog shit. Apparently many dog owners cannot read or will not comply with the frequent signs warning of the consequences of failing to clear up the dog's mess. Pavements - the proprietors each property with a street frontage appear to be responsible for the installation and maintenance of the pavement (broadwalk). There is zero uniformity in height, width, finish, condition or angle. Consequently it is near-impossible to use the pavements and pedestrians are obliged to walk on the roads. Certainly not ideal for buggies or people with mobility issues. The place grew on us as the week - we have no immediate or pressing plans or desires to return.

Nadur is an excellent basecamp for exploring both Malta and...

Nadur is an excellent basecamp for exploring both Malta and the island of Gozo. It’s a peaceful destination with no noise, very few tourists, and none of the usual party crowds – no rowdy groups or bachelor parties. For families with children, it truly is an ideal choice. The town has a small but charming center with a pleasant square and several good restaurants. Supermarkets and all essentials are conveniently close by, so you’ll find everything you need without hassle. From the promenade, there are also stunning views that make evening walks unforgettable. Many wonderful places within a short drive to enjoy the stay - to name Ramla, San Blas or Hondoq. A perfect place to stay if you’re looking for comfort, tranquility, and easy access to discover the beauty of Gozo and Malta.
